I have to say, there is no doubt the fresh root tastes much better than dehydrated (I have most experience with GHK Moi). It has a fairly distinct cucumber taste and does not taste as overpowering as the dehydrated or instant.IndelibleDotInk wrote: ↑Mon Jul 18, 2022 3:02 pm Let us know, super interested, labrat loved it. Wish we could get it here I'm an island hop away!
I ordered the 5 half pound bag variety pack, which was 2 bags of hiwa, 2 moi, and one other that I'm blanking on right now. Shipped to CA and was still frozen when it got here.
Effects were nice. I'm not very good at reviewing, but I would say the moi was a very clean and uplifting one for me. I had a few shells in the morning and felt like it was a great start to my day and did not have any adverse effects after it wore off around noon. GHK's dehydrated and instant product is very solid and produces similar effects but can't compare in the taste department.

Fresh kava actually tastes good — almost like some types of green tea.
That being said, to me it isn’t worth the increased price and increased hassle to acquire/brew. I didn’t notice any substantive difference in effects (adjusted for relative potency — frozen is a lot weaker per weight).
Absolutely worth trying if you’re into kava and won’t miss the money. Not regularly worth it though if you’re a middle-class daily kava drinker.
